Output 6ddec7fb4b1c24f9a3a7b77ca80ef900e9ff4c8e6bd7e8876ec6d8ed3e05bd2e:1

value
13317662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5da088e198147bf71a07cc6388649ed7f3ff02 OP_EQUAL
address
3DJTuEKFwF8fNbDnLe9dNnHbBPcm6dhub6
transaction
6ddec7fb4b1c24f9a3a7b77ca80ef900e9ff4c8e6bd7e8876ec6d8ed3e05bd2e
confirmations
373744
spent
true